      What to Know

      Critics Consensus

      A pair of beloved stars and a refreshingly mature take on rom-com tropes are almost enough to overcome What Happens Later's increasingly cloying execution.

      Movie Info

      Synopsis Two ex lovers, Bill (David Duchovny) and Willa (Meg Ryan) get snowed in at a regional airport overnight. Indefinitely delayed, Willa, a magical thinker, and Bill, a catastrophic one, find themselves just as attracted to and annoyed by one another as they did decades earlier. But as they unpack the riddle of their mutual past and compare their lives to the dreams they once shared, they begin to wonder if their reunion is mere coincidence, or something more enchanted.
      Director
      Meg Ryan
      Executive Producer
      Kerri Elder, Blake Elder, Andrew Karpen, Kent Sanderson
      Screenwriter
      Steven Dietz, Kirk Lynn, Meg Ryan
      Distributor
      Bleecker Street
      Production Co
      Prowess Pictures, Das Films, Rockhill Studios, Ten Acre Films
      Rating
      R (Brief Drug Use|Some Sexual References|Language)
      Genre
      Romance, Comedy
      Original Language
      English
      Release Date (Theaters)
      Nov 3, 2023, Wide
      Release Date (Streaming)
      Nov 28, 2023
      Box Office (Gross USA)
      $3.3M
